A free massively multiplayer online role playing game based on Mercenaries of Astonia by Daniel Brockhaus. Aranock Online has seen a significant amount of development over the years and still entertains a loyal few to this day. While increasingly showing its age, now more than ever it provides a refreshing take on the MMO genre and offers a unique gaming experience.

In this PC game, children aged 6 and over can embark on an exciting treasure hunt. Who will find the treasure in the end with a compass and map? The trail of a mysterious treasure map leads to a teeming pirate island in this CD-ROM adventure! Who has enough courage and pirate cunning to take on the legacy of an old pirate captain?
The future pirates are first given a detailed description of the person or flag they are looking for and also learn about piracy. With their compass, they use the cardinal points and the squares on the map to guide their search! With eagle eyes, they have to find all the secret hiding places and track down legendary sailors, because only then will the pirates get all the puzzle pieces of the treasure map they need to set off in search of the treasure with their own ship and crew.
If the treasure chambers are empty, the pirates must use their skill to steal the loot from other pirates. There are also pirate-themed games, information and extras to print out in the old captain's cabin!

Space Wombat is a 3D platformer that follows the adventures of the eponymous spacesuit-wearing bipedal wombat. Space Wombat is heading home to Planet Ucliptus when his spaceship receives a distress call from a nearby planet. While landing to investigate, Space Wombat damages his ship; to make matters worse, his cargo—a shipment of the valuable Power Gumnuts—is seized by the evil WomBots, whose ploy it was to lure him to their base. Now, Space Wombat must recover his stolen cargo, repair his ship, and escape.
Gameplay mostly consists of collecting Power Gumnuts while jumping on crates, avoiding obstacles, and dealing with WomBots, some of which can be destroyed while others can only be temporarily disabled. There is a boss fight after every five levels, as well as a bonus level that can be unlocked by collecting the letters "W," "O," "M," "B," "A," and "T," which are strewn around the levels.

Kirby Warrior’s RPG II was the much-anticipated sequel to the original, released on KRR to much fanfare in the early aughts, featuring over 12 playable characters. It was made in RPG Maker 2000.
